Echo Canyon State Park is located northeast of Pioche and features a reservoir surrounded by steep canyon walls, rolling hills, and desert cliffs. The park offers camping, hiking, fishing, boating, and wildlife viewing, with scenic contrasting landscapes shaped by natural erosion. Trails allow visitors to explore canyon viewpoints, rock formations, and quieter areas along the water’s edge. The park’s combination of water, desert terrain, and rugged canyon scenery makes it a popular stop for travelers exploring Lincoln County’s outdoor attractions. Nearby Pioche provides services and access to the park, reinforcing its role as part of a network of eastern Nevada natural sites.
